10 Signs Your Restaurant Needs a Cloud POS

Legacy till systems rarely fail all at once - they fail slowly, in small daily frictions that owners eventually stop noticing. Here are ten signs it's time to move to a cloud POS.

Operational red flags

You're closing out registers manually. Your manager can't check today's sales from home. Menu price changes require a technician visit. Multiple locations mean multiple, disconnected reports. Any one of these is a sign the system is managing you, not the other way around.

Growth red flags

You're hesitant to open a second location because you don't know how you'd manage stock and staff across two sites. New starters take too long to learn the till. You can't run a loyalty promotion without a spreadsheet on the side.

The fix is rarely dramatic

Moving to a cloud POS is usually a data migration and a training afternoon, not a months-long project. The bigger risk is staying on a system that can't grow with the business.
